Display assembly having multiple charging ports
First Claim
1. An electronic display assembly comprising:
- a housing;
a frame having a front perimeter and a rear perimeter, wherein said frame is configured to receive the housing;
a first and second gasket located along the front perimeter and the rear perimeter, respectively, of said frame;
a pass-through device located in said housing and configured to accept one or more utility lines;
a first and second electronic display subassemblies mounted to said frame in a back to back arrangement, wherein each of said first and second electronic display subassemblies comprises;
a transparent layer;
an electronic display layer;
a hinging device configured to permit the electronic display subassembly to rotate between an opened position and a closed position; and
a gap defined by the space between the transparent layer and the electronic display layer;
a substantially sealed closed loop pathway surrounding each of said one or more electronic display subassemblies, wherein said closed loop pathway comprises;
the gap of each respective electronic display subassembly; and
a common cavity located in the space between the first and second electronic display subassemblies and the frame;
a plate positioned within the cavity between and substantially parallel to the rear surfaces of the electronic display subassemblies, wherein said plate is configured to receive at least some of said peripheral devices;
an open loop pathway configured to permit ambient air to pass through said housing and thermally interact with said closed loop pathway without mixing with circulating gas traveling through said closed loop pathway; and
at least two peripheral devices located within said housing, wherein one of said peripheral devices comprises a charging subassembly, and at least one other of said peripheral devices is selected from the group consisting of;
a camera, a touchscreen, an additional electronic display, video communications equipment, audio communications equipment, and an emergency notification subassembly.

Abstract
An electronic display assembly includes a housing with a pass-through device which accepts a utility line. One or more electronic display subassemblies are placed within said housing and a are surrounded by a substantially sealed closed loop pathway. An open loop pathway permits ambient air to pass through said housing and thermally interact with said closed loop pathway without mixing. At least two peripheral devices are located within said housing, one of which is a charging subassembly and the other is selected from the group consisting of: a camera, a touchscreen, an additional electronic display, video communications equipment, audio communications equipment, and an emergency notification subassembly.
